London ULEZ 2026: £12.50 Daily Charge, Zone Boundary, Compliance and Scrappage
London's ULEZ covers all 33 boroughs and charges £12.50/day for non-compliant cars, motorcycles and vans — 24 hours a day except Christmas Day. This TfL-validated guide explains the boundary, Euro standards, how to check your vehicle and the scrappage scheme.
UK Clean Air Zones 2026: Every City, Every Charge and How to Check Your Vehicle
Seven English cities charge non-compliant vehicles to enter their Clean Air Zones in 2026: Bath, Birmingham, Bradford, Bristol, Portsmouth, Sheffield and Tyneside. Only Birmingham and Bristol charge private cars. Scotland uses non-payable LEZs with £60 PCNs. Check your vehicle free at GOV.UK be
